Squeeking Noise when I turn

Like the thread heading said, that is my problem..... Whenever I turn right or left I hear a squeeking noise from what sounds like the steering wheel and then other times it is the center console.... most of the time it sounds like the steering wheel??? Check the dust guard on the brakes to see whether if they are touching the rotors. Check your front strut tower and the front suspension tower bolts. Could be flex in the frame that is causing movement in your tower.

yeah, i had both of my ball joints replaced under warranty. it would make whistle-like sound every time I turn wheels left or right (while car is parked) thoses things seqak/whistle and are known to have problems. i think the replacement ones are improved, i never had problem after.
